What is Responsible Gambling?
Responsible gambling encompasses a set of social responsibility initiatives by the gambling industry. The primary goal is to ensure a safe, fair, and secure environment for players. This involves creating awareness about the psychological and emotional implications of gambling, offering the necessary support to those in need, and establishing a gambling framework that protects vulnerable individuals.
Principles of Responsible Gambling
Several principles guide responsible gambling. Firstly, the transparency and fairness of gambling operations must be maintained to ensure player trust. Secondly, platforms like 1WIN implement measures to prevent underage gambling. The legal gambling age varies by jurisdiction, and platforms must enforce age restrictions through rigorous verification processes.
Another crucial aspect is ensuring that players have access to information and resources concerning responsible gambling practices. This often includes setting limits on deposits and playing time, offering self-exclusion options, and providing access to professional support and counseling services.

Identifying Problem Gambling
Despite the safeguards in place, some individuals may still experience gambling-related problems. Problem gambling can manifest in various ways, including financial difficulties, relationship issues, and emotional stress. Key signs might involve chasing losses, gambling beyond financial means, and neglecting responsibilities.
